There is so much information we need to take in on AI! Generative AI itself is producing more information than we could ever keep up with as mortal humans. According to many estimates AI alone is generating more than a hundred million terabytes of data every single day. It is also estimated that in the year 2000 there were fewer than one hundred million terabytes of data available in the entire world. So... we are now generating more data in one day than the amount of data that exsted in the world in the year 2000.
This stat sends my brain into a tumble dryer spinning vortex trying to comprehend. The frenzy to get all the information as fast as possible is futile.
